A railroad track runs through this park and it runs along the Occoquan River. Great place to take your dog. The trail is hilly in places. Very few people on the trail. Limited parking on the Yates side. There is an adventure camp for kids here.
Great park and trail! Nice hike through the woods and along the water. Several different routes available for hikes of different length, difficulty, and terrain.

Plan your run at Bull Run-Occoquan Trail Yates Ford Road Trailhead
The practical stuff
- AccessDawn to dusk — the gates close, so do not plan a run that finishes after dark
- SurfaceNatural surface — easiest on the joints and the most fun, but expect roots, rocks and mud after rain
- DistanceNot reported. Trail systems often quote total path mileage rather than a single loop, so measure the route you actually want before you drive out.
- ShadeNot reported. Assume some of it is exposed and carry water in summer.
- At the trailheadparking — reported by runners
- DogsWelcome, per reviewers. Leash rules vary by park — the trailhead sign is the authority.
